LM54 DCU is a 2004 London Taxis Int Tx II in Black with a 2,402c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 23 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 56.5%.
Across all 2004 London Taxis Int Tx II models, the average MOT pass rate is 69.8% with a typical mileage of 246,308 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a London Taxis Int Tx II f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 8,931 recorded failures. If you're considering buying LM54 DCU,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The London Taxis Int Tx II typically stays on UK roads for around 24 years. At 22 years old, this London Taxis Int Tx II is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
